操作系统Windows10.0;
Mysql版本:8.0
平台:Workbench
Error产生原因在导入导出查询结果到本地的过程中:
SELECT * FROM ashares.matchedtable into outfile 'D:\*******\shipan.csv' character set gbk
fields terminated by ',' optionally enclosed by '"'
lines terminated by '\n';
出现结果是Error Code: 1290. The MySQL server is running with the --secure-file-priv option so it cannot execute this statement。
查询相关博客后发现是因为--secure-file-priv 选项设置有限制造成的,但是很多给的方法都是基于5.7版本,8.0一开始没找到配置文件在哪,然后在mysql命令行界面查询:
SHOW VARIABLES LIKE "secure_file_priv";
结果显示为
+------------------+------------------------------------------------+
| Variable_name | Value |
+------------------+-------------------------